As geopolitical tensions continue to escalate, Ukraine is making a compelling case for European nations to reconsider their approach to defense resources. In a significant move, the country is negotiating the transfer of interceptor missiles that are nearing the end of their operational lifespan. Instead of discarding these critical assets, Ukraine proposes to repurpose them for its ongoing defense initiatives. This news comes at a time when enhancing military capabilities is paramount, making the situation urgent for all parties involved.
Ukraine's request highlights the importance of collaboration in strengthening national security. With the ongoing conflict in the region, having access to interceptor missiles can greatly enhance Ukraine’s defensive posture against potential threats. European countries are being urged to view their aging missile inventories not as liabilities but as valuable assets capable of contributing to regional stability.
Interceptor missiles play a crucial role in a nation’s air defense system. They are designed to detect and neutralize incoming threats, such as ballistic missiles or hostile aircraft. As these systems approach their expiration dates, the challenge is not only in disposal but also in ensuring that functional systems are utilized effectively.

While the proposal has merits, there are several considerations that must be addressed:
Transferring defense equipment between nations is not a simple process. Each transfer must comply with international laws and regulations, involving agreements on usage and potential limitations.
Another challenge is ensuring that the transferred missiles are compatible with Ukraine’s existing defense systems. Technical assessments will be necessary to confirm that these assets can be effectively integrated.
